Environmental stress evaluation of Coffea arabica L. leaves from spectrophotometric fingerprints by PCA and OSC–PLS–DA
The effects of hydric stress and sunlight access conditions on metabolic compounds in coffee leaves were investigated utilizing statistical mixture design extractor solvents. PCA and OSC–PLS–DA chemometric methods were used to analyze UV–visible spectra of irrigated and non-irrigated Coffea arabica...
